Output 56af822ea1dbfae68aa35483568d8a196a5f56ce54827c01518723afd24a8d86:90

value
2860678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f379b2946819b62c281ff781ec0c058f5ecfa9 OP_EQUAL
address
31sLGheaMB1yDreD5nksDc6LcJqjS4xDR3
transaction
56af822ea1dbfae68aa35483568d8a196a5f56ce54827c01518723afd24a8d86
spent
true